Стивен Уоршалл
Эта статья включает список литературы , связанную литературу или внешние ссылки , но ее источники остаются неясными, поскольку в ней отсутствуют встроенные цитаты . ( февраль 2013 г. ) |
Стивен Уоршалл | |
---|---|
Рожденный | |
Умер | 11 декабря 2006 г. | (71 год)
Известный | Алгоритм Флойда – Уоршалла |
Стивен Уоршалл (15 ноября 1935 — 11 декабря 2006) — американский учёный-компьютерщик . За свою карьеру Уоршалл проводил исследования и разработки в области операционных систем , проектирования компиляторов , языкового проектирования и исследования операций . Уоршалл умер 11 декабря 2006 года от рака в своем доме в Глостере, штат Массачусетс . У него остались жена Сара Данлэп и двое детей, Эндрю Д. Уоршалл и София В. З. Уоршалл.
Ранний период жизни
[ редактировать ]Уоршалл родился в Нью-Йорке и учился в государственной школе в Бруклине . Он окончил среднюю школу AB Davis в Маунт-Верноне, штат Нью-Йорк , и поступил в Гарвардский университет , получив степень бакалавра математики в 1956 году. Он так и не получил ученой степени, поскольку в то время не было доступных программ в областях его интересов. Тем не менее, он прошел аспирантуру в нескольких различных университетах и внес свой вклад в развитие информатики и разработки программного обеспечения . В 1971–1972 учебном году он читал лекции по программной инженерии во французских университетах.
Работа
[ редактировать ]После окончания Гарварда Уоршалл работал в ORO (Офис исследования операций), программе, созданной Джонсом Хопкинсом для проведения исследований и разработок для армии США . В 1958 году он покинул ORO и устроился на работу в компанию под названием «Technical Operations», где помогал построить научно-исследовательскую лабораторию для проектов военного программного обеспечения. В 1961 году он покинул отдел технических операций и основал компанию Massachusetts Computer Associates . Позже эта компания стала частью Applied Data Research (ADR). После слияния Уоршалл входил в совет директоров ADR и руководил множеством проектов и организаций. Он ушел из ADR в 1982 году и вел еженедельные занятия по библейскому ивриту в храме Ахават Ахим в Глостере, штат Массачусетс.
Алгоритм Уоршалла
[ редактировать ]Существует интересный анекдот о его доказательстве правильности алгоритма транзитивного замыкания , теперь известного как алгоритм Уоршалла . Он и его коллега из отдела технических операций поспорили на бутылку рома , кто первым сможет определить, всегда ли работает этот алгоритм . Уоршалл в одночасье нашел свое доказательство , выиграв пари и ром, которым поделился с проигравшим пари. Поскольку Уоршалл не любил сидеть за столом, большую часть своей творческой работы он выполнял в нетрадиционных местах, например, на парусной лодке в Индийском океане или в греческом лимонном саду .
Ссылки
[ редактировать ]- Кеннет Х. Розен (2003). Дискретная математика и ее приложения, 5-е издание . Эддисон Уэсли. ISBN 0-07-119881-4 .
- Библиография журнала ACM - Избранные цитаты из статьи Уоршалла
- Стивен Уоршалл, Boston Globe , некрологи, 13 декабря 2006 г.
- Храм Ахават Ахим празднует 100-летие на мысе Энн, Gloucester Jewish Journal , 7–20 мая 2004 г.
Дальнейшее чтение
[ редактировать ]- Стивен Уоршалл. Теорема о булевых матрицах. Журнал ACM , 9 (1): 11–12 , январь 1962 г.
- Томас Э. Читэм-младший , Стивен Уоршалл: Перевод поисковых запросов, сформулированный на «полуформальном» английском языке. Коммун. ACM 5 (1): 34–39 (1962)